Clarification on voting status change in meeting without quorum
Dear all, during the last meeting we agreed to ask clarification on the following matters: if meetings not reaching quorum count for gaining/loosing voting rights, if approval of the previous meetings are possible in a meeting without quorum. I contacted the OASIS staff for advice and the answer to the first question is positive while the answer to the second one is negative. The attached pdf reflects this and has been validated, it includes the attendance to all meetings and the membership status at the moment the last meeting on April 23rd was closed. The minutes of the April 23rd meeting that I sent to the list today reflects this, see: https://www.oasis-open.org/apps/org/workgroup/codelist/email/archives/202105/msg00000.html . During the meetings on March 26 and April 23 we did not reach quorum so the minutes of March 12: https://www.oasis-open.org/apps/org/workgroup/codelist/email/archives/202103/msg00005.html and March 26: https://www.oasis-open.org/apps/org/workgroup/codelist/email/archives/202103/msg00011.html were not formally approved. This can be done at the next meeting if we will have quorum, otherwise I will ask approval by correspondance, they will be considered approved if no objection is raised in 1 week time.
